Zum Inhalt springen
Splitwave

Server-Side-API: Überblick

Nicht jede Änderung lässt sich im Browser umsetzen. Für Preise, Backend-Logik und Feature-Flags bietet Splitwave eine Server-Side-API.

Wann serverseitig?

  • Preise und Rabatte, die nicht im Frontend manipulierbar sein sollen
  • Algorithmen wie Such- oder Empfehlungslogik
  • Feature-Rollouts für einen definierten Nutzeranteil

Die Endpunkte

  • POST /v1/decide liefert die Variantenentscheidung für einen Besucher.
  • POST /v1/track meldet Conversions zurück.

Authentifiziert wird per Bearer-Token mit dem Secret-Key des Projekts. Details unter /v1/decide & /v1/track.

Konsistenz

Server und Snippet nutzen dasselbe deterministische Bucketing (FNV-1a, zeichengenau). Dadurch landet ein Besucher serverseitig und clientseitig in derselben Variante – die Voraussetzung für saubere Hybrid-Experimente.